Abstract
Exopectinase (exo-p) and endopectinase (endo-p) production by Aspergil lus niger CH4 in solid state culture was studied at initial glucose co ncentrations of 100, 250, 350 and 450 g/l. The highest activity of exo -p (35 U/g) was produced at 72 and 120 h in the medium containing 100 and 250 g glucose/l, respectively. The maximum endo-p activity (9 U/g) was produced at 72 h in the medium with 250 g glucose/l. The reductio n in pectinase production at 350 and 450 g/l initial glucose concentra tion was due neither to repression of the synthesis of the enzyme nor to the glucose consumption rate of the strain but due to a drastic dro p in pH of the medium.
